Understanding the CEO Mindset
Thinking like a CEO can offer valuable insights into personal finance management. CEOs approach their decisions strategically, focusing on long-term goals, which can directly impact their wealth-building efforts.
1. Vision Over Spontaneity
CEOs operate with a clear vision. By adopting this mindset, individuals can set specific financial goals, rather than reacting to immediate financial needs. A long-term perspective ensures better planning and investment decisions.
2. Risk Assessment and Management
A vital aspect of a CEO's role is evaluating risks. In personal finance, understanding one’s risk tolerance helps in making informed investment choices. Analyzing potential losses against gains allows for smarter decisions that can enhance wealth.
3. Continuous Learning and Adaptation
CEOs are constantly learning and adapting to market changes. Applying this principle to personal finance means staying informed about economic trends and financial instruments. Education leads to better decision-making and increased financial literacy.
4. Networking for Opportunities
Networking is a cornerstone of successful CEOs. Building relationships can open doors to investment opportunities and partnerships in personal finance, providing insights that can lead to increased wealth.
5. Focused Resource Allocation
CEOs allocate resources wisely to maximize returns. Individuals should take a similar approach by tracking their spending and ensuring that their money is directed toward investments with the best potential for growth.
6. Accountability and Discipline
CEOs often take responsibility for their companies' outcomes, fostering a culture of accountability. Personal financial discipline, such as sticking to a budget or savings plan, is essential for achieving wealth goals.
7. Vision for the Future
Creating a financial plan with a strong vision is essential. Just like CEOs plan for the future of their companies, individuals must envision where they see themselves financially in the coming years, allowing for a structured path toward wealth.
8. Strategic Investments
CEOs carefully invest in their business. Likewise, understanding different investment vehicles—stocks, bonds, real estate—can help individuals grow their wealth strategically. Diversification reduces risk and enhances potential returns.
9. Embracing Innovation
Innovative thinking is crucial for CEOs. Individuals can apply this by seeking out new financial tools or technologies that might optimize their financial management, such as budgeting apps or investment platforms.
10. Review and Refine
Regularly reviewing strategies is a hallmark of effective CEOs. Similarly, individuals should periodically assess their financial plans to ensure they are on track toward their wealth building objectives, making adjustments as necessary.
By applying these ten principles derived from the CEO mindset, individuals can significantly enhance their approach to personal finance and ultimately build greater wealth over time.
